The International Cricket Council’s Annual Conference in Singapore kicked off Thursday with a major election that noticed Gurumurthy Palani (France), Anuraag Bhatnagar (Hong Kong), and Gurdeep Klair (Canada) profitable key positions on the Chief Executives’ Committee (CEC). The trio emerged victorious from an eight-candidate subject, marking a serious shift in cricket’s world management.Palani and Bhatnagar led the pack with 28 votes, whereas Klair secured 21 votes. The election outcomes introduced a notable change as veteran administrator Sumod Damodar, who beforehand served three phrases, didn’t retain his place after receiving solely 16 votes.Go Beyond The Boundary with our YouTube channel. This committee performs an important function in creating cricket worldwide and managing the game on the worldwide degree. For Associate cricket chiefs, a spot on the CEC is extremely valued and sometimes serves as a pathway to the extra highly effective ICC board.The election featured a various group of candidates, together with former Hong Kong chief Tim Cutler representing Vanuatu, ex-USA cricket administrator Sankar Renganathan from Sierra Leone, Stella Siale from Samoa, and Sarah Gomersall from Jersey. Two earlier committee members, Rashpal Bajwa from Canada and Denmark’s Umair Butt, selected to not take part on this election.The outgoing member, Damodar, was identified for his daring initiatives, together with makes an attempt to revive the Afro-Asia Cup and his advocacy for extra main occasions for Associate nations. Another notable candidate was Renganathan, who gained consideration for his vocal criticism of USA Cricket’s present challenges.

The voting course of concerned 40 Associate Members and 5 regional representatives from the Americas, Asia, Europe, East Asia-Pacific, and Africa. According to ICC guidelines, candidates wanted to be both an Associate Member consultant or have expertise as an ICC director.The newly elected members will serve two-12 months phrases and also will take part within the Associate Member Committee, which oversees governance on the Associate degree. This election marks the start of a brand new period for the ICC, now led by Chairman Jay Shah and new CEO Sanjog Gupta, with a number of necessary points set to be mentioned in the course of the convention.
